<p>Which version and build of Moneydance are you using?<br>
To check, open Moneydance and select Help --> About Moneydance (or Moneydance --> About Moneydance on a Mac) where the version and build number will be displayed.</p>
<p>Can you try <strong>File->Preferences->General</strong>, then at the bottom of the window you can adjust your "Font Size" as required.</p>
<p>Also, you might want to adjust the column size by pointing your mouse arrow/cursor on the headers bar (e.g.Date, Check, Description etc.) and drag the columns sideways.</p>
